What Full Service Buys You on Moving Week

Not luxury — time. The whole product is the four evenings and two weekends you get back.

People assume full service is the expensive option for people with money to burn. In practice, most of our full-service customers are the opposite: a nurse working doubles, a family closing on a house eleven days after the offer was accepted, someone clearing a parent's home from three states away. They aren't buying comfort. They are buying back a week they don't have.

We show up with the materials, pack room by room, wrap and break down the furniture, drive it, and put it back together at the other end. If you'd rather split it — you do the books and clothes, we do the kitchen and the heavy pieces — that is a perfectly normal booking and a real way to lower the number.

The DIY Math

Where Doing It All Yourself Stops Being Cheaper

Self-moving is genuinely the right call sometimes. These are the signs it isn't yours.

  1. You're Packing at 1am the Night Before

    Rushed packing is where breakage happens, and it costs the whole next day.

  2. The Truck Rental Grew Three Line Items

    Mileage, fuel, pads, and insurance turn a cheap quote into most of a crew.

  3. Your Help Cancelled

    Volunteer labor is free right up until two people don't show on Saturday.

  4. Someone Is Going to Get Hurt

    A basement freezer or a slate-top table is not a friends-and-pizza project.

  5. You're Paying Two Rents to Buy Time

    An overlap month usually costs more than the packing service would have.

Start to Finish

What a Full Service Move Week Looks Like

Four steps, typically spread across two days instead of two weekends.

  1. Pre-Move Walkthrough

    We count rooms, flag fragile and specialty items, and set the materials list.

  2. Pack Day

    Room by room, labeled by destination, with a numbered inventory as we go.

  3. Load and Transport

    Wrapped, strapped, and driven — the same crew that packed it is on the truck.

  4. Unload, Rebuild, Unpack

    Furniture reassembled, boxes opened where you want, cardboard hauled off.
